Back in the dynasty era. The 4th cup run in the Finals vrs the Hot Shot Oilers . Think it was Game 1. Thomas Jonsson our small skilled swede d-man was on the PP cruising through the neutral zone with his head down and a freight train #11 a young Messier with hair and something to proved hit him with a vicious elbow. Too lazy to youtube it but man did that make my 50 lb 11 year body bow up and want to fight the moose himself. I remember screaming at the TV. If I recall Messier didnt even get a penalty. Times were differant than

I believe it was 1997 or so and a friend wanted to go to a game. I laughed because the Islanders were so bad at the time. I told him I would just watch it at home. He showed me a a flyer where you could get tickets for $7 with a student ID. So I agreed, but I wore a paper bag over my head with eye and mouth holes. Watched the entire game with it on and as I was leaving walking through the concourse a guy came up to me and laughed and said, "that's great!" and shook my hand. I took off the bag and said you'll laugh even harder because I'm your neighbor. He lived just around the corner from me. That whole three year span was dark, dark days.
